Multiple construction projects begin in the County of Grande Prairie over the next few days.

Starting Saturday, Aug. 30 milling and paving work along Resources Road and Township Road 710 will begin, resulting in a speed reduction and switching to single lane alternating traffic until mid October.

Then on Monday, Sept. 1 culvert replacement work began at the Updike Creek bridge, reducing speed and closing the road to local traffic only until the end of September.

Starting Tuesday, Sept. 2 Township Road 744, between Range Road 50 and 51 is open to local traffic only until Thursday, as crews replace the centreline culvert.

The County is thanking all drivers for following the posted signage and obeying any flag personnel while all these projects continue.
